Kafka, Kubernetes Microservices, Legal Age To Walk A Dog, Children's Discovery Center, Zoos For Sale, Misguided Angel Beer, Eucerin Sun Cream, Spicy Tortellini Alfredo, Enumerate Two Lists Python, West Palm Beach Events 2020, Whole Grain Eggo Waffles Nutrition, " />
Home Blogs kafka avro deserializer without schema registry

kafka avro deserializer without schema registry


* Sets properties for this deserializer without overriding the schema registry client itself. To use Apache Avro serialization, you must deploy a schema registry that manages Avro message schemas and their versions. Successfully merging a pull request may close this issue. In the configuration we can now pass the schema registry URL. Next, let’s write the producer as follows. privacy statement. The Schema Registry can store schemas for keys and values of Kafka records. The Kafka Avro serialization project provides serializers. Provide a default value for fields in your schema, as this allows you to delete the field later. For some projects, the producer and consumers need not need to use schema registry URI as it may not be needed (For reasons like schema will not change etc). backward, forward, full, none) setting for the Schema Registry and an individual subject. The Kafka Avro Serializer keeps a cache of registered schemas from the Schema Registry their schema IDs. If you added the age and it was not optional, i.e. From Kafka perspective, schema evolution happens only during deserialization at the consumer (read). Hence, we have learned the whole concept to Kafka Schema Registry. Confluent manage their own repository which you can add to your pom.xml with: